
Digital gaming has evolved tremendously with graphics, gameplay, and storytelling innovations. One of the most profound changes in recent years is the integration of Artificial Intelligence (AI) into game development. AI has moved beyond powering non-playable characters (NPCs) or enhancing visual effects. Today, it plays a crucial role in how games are created, performed, and adapted to player behavior. This article explores how AI is shaping the future of digital gaming, influencing everything from player experience to the development of new, dynamic gaming worlds.
Creating Smarter and More Responsive NPCs
AI has revolutionized the way NPCs behave in video games. In the past, NPCs followed scripted paths and actions, which could sometimes feel predictable and lackluster. However, with the advent of advanced AI algorithms, NPCs can now learn and adapt to the player’s behavior, making their actions much more dynamic and unpredictable. This results in a more immersive gaming experience, as players are forced to think strategically, knowing that NPCs will respond differently depending on their choices.
Games that incorporate AI-driven NPCs can provide a more challenging and engaging environment for players. For example, in action and role-playing games, enemies can use AI to analyze a player’s combat style, adapting their strategies to counteract the player’s moves. This creates a sense of unpredictability and excitement that was impossible with traditional programming techniques. Additionally, AI-driven NPCs can develop personalities and exhibit behaviors that make them feel more like real, living characters, contributing to the game’s emotional depth.
Personalized Gaming Experiences
Another significant way AI is reshaping digital gaming is by personalizing player experiences. As games collect data on how players interact, AI algorithms can analyze these patterns to offer tailored experiences. This might involve adjusting the difficulty level based on a player’s skill, modifying in-game narratives based on choices made, or even customizing game worlds to match individual preferences.
For example, AI can dynamically alter the pacing of a game based on a player’s ability to solve puzzles or defeat enemies. If a player struggles, the game might reduce the difficulty to help them progress, while more advanced players can face more challenging scenarios. This keeps the game engaging for players of all skill levels and ensures that the experience remains challenging without becoming frustrating.
Moreover, AI can adapt the storylines and missions within a game. In some games, players are presented with choices that impact the narrative’s direction, and AI can track these decisions to create a more personalized storyline. This level of interactivity ensures that no two playthroughs of the same game are precisely the same, adding replay value and encouraging players to explore different paths.
Enhanced Game Design and Development
Artificial intelligence has also transformed the game development process. Creating complex gaming environments, from expansive open worlds to intricate in-game systems, traditionally required large teams of developers working for long periods. AI is now used to streamline and expedite many aspects of game design. For instance, procedural content generation, powered by AI, can create vast game worlds or intricate levels that would take human developers months or even years to design manually. AI algorithms can automatically generate new landscapes, dungeons, and other in-game assets based on predefined parameters, reducing the workload on designers and opening the door to limitless possibilities.
In addition to world-building, AI is also improving game testing and debugging. AI allows game developers to simulate thousands of hours of gameplay in a fraction of the time it would take human testers, helping them identify and fix bugs or glitches before releasing the game to the public. This improves the overall quality of games and accelerates the development process, leading to faster releases and more polished titles.
AI in Game Monetization and Market Analysis
AI also plays a significant role in the business side of gaming. Game companies increasingly use AI to analyze player behavior, market trends, and spending habits to optimize in-game purchases and monetization strategies. AI can predict which in-game items or features players will most likely purchase through machine learning models, helping developers create more appealing microtransactions and downloadable content (DLC) that align with player preferences.
Additionally, AI is helping developers understand player engagement and retention. By analyzing gameplay data, AI can identify patterns that suggest when players will likely stop playing or lose interest in a game. This insight allows developers to tweak their games to keep players engaged longer, whether through new content, in-game events, or targeted rewards.
The Future of AI in Digital Gaming
Looking ahead, the future of AI in digital gaming is auspicious. Games will become more immersive, interactive, and dynamic as AI technology improves. The next frontier in gaming may involve AI-driven storylines that evolve in real time based on a player’s actions or entire game worlds that adapt and change based on collective player behavior across the globe. Virtual reality (VR) and augmented reality (AR) games will also benefit from AI, with enhanced NPC interactions and more realistic, responsive environments.
Artificial Intelligence has already begun to reshape how we play and develop digital games. From more intelligent NPCs to personalized gameplay experiences and more efficient game development processes, AI enhances every aspect of gaming. As this technology advances, the future of digital gaming promises to be even more exciting and innovative, offering players experiences that are more immersive, adaptive, and engaging than ever before.